Quick resume
He is back. Once again take control of mass serial killer John Wade. Six years later, the infamous Pale Grin resurrects from the grave to terrorize the broken town of Happyhills. This time he has more on his mind than simple killing.

Pros
- Engaging and well-written story with plot twists
- Creative and brutal kills
- Multiple playable characters
- Affordable price
- Strong horror movie atmosphere and soundtrack
Cons
- Short game length
- Save system bugs reported
- Some frustrating quick-time events
- Limited replay value
- Lack of impact from player choices
